CentOS 5.5 で簡易DNSサーバ(dnsmasq)
DNSキャッシュサーバらしい?(詳しく調べてない)。
hostsに書いたものをそのまま他のサーバに渡したい場合に使えるので。
ここに書いた設定で外部公開したら死ぬ。
内部でも他に人が居たら死ぬ。
##設定
yum install dnsmasq
service dnsmasq start
cp -p /etc/resolv.conf ~/resolv.conf.bak
#resolv.confを設定
cat >> resolv.conf
server 127.0.0.1
Ctrl+C
nslookup ホスト名
#ここで解決されれば動作はok
##iptablesの設定
#デフォルトは53/udpを使うのでそこに穴を空ける
#例としてsetupコマンドから→ファイヤーウォールの設定→カスタマイズ
#「その他のポート」に domain:udp と追加
以上
CentOS 5.5 に Ruby 1.8.7 をインストール
yum –enablerepo=rpmforge install checkinstall
#yum の rpmforge リポジトリを追加したことがなければ追加する。
#追加方法は下記参考サイト参照
yum -y remove ruby
wget ftp://core.ring.gr.jp/pub/lang/ruby/1.8/ruby-1.8.7-p334.tar.gz
tar xfvz ruby-1.8.7-p334.tar.gz
cd ruby-1.8.7-p334
./configure –prefix=/usr
make
checkinstall –fstrans=no
Should I create a default set of package docs? [y]: y
1 – Summary: [ ************************************** ]
2 – Name: [ ruby-1.8.7 ]
3 – Version: [ p334 ]
4 – Release: [ 1 ]
5 – License: [ GPL ]
6 – Group: [ Applications/System ]
7 – Architecture: [ i386 ]
8 – Source location: [ ruby-1.8.7-p334 ]
9 – Alternate source location: [ ]
10 – Requires: [ ]
11 – Provides: [ ruby-1.8.7 ]
Enter a number to change any of them or press ENTER to continue:
This package will be built according to these values:
修正があればする
なければEnter
ruby -v
ruby 1.8.7 (2011-02-18 patchlevel 334) [i686-linux]
参考
[CentOS]checkinstall導入(備忘録)
CentOSのyumでインストールしたRubyをバージョンアップ(インストール) (FlatLabs)
おまけ rubygemsのインストール
wget http://rubyforge.org/frs/download.php/60718/rubygems-1.3.5.tgz
tar xfvz rubygems-1.3.5.tgz
cd rubygems-1.3.5
checkinstall -R ‘ruby setup.rb’
rpm -ivh nodeps /usr/src/redhat/RPMS/i386/rubygems-1.3.5.i386.rpm
syslinuxでMBRに書けない件と、Vista でwubiが起動しない件 今日のまとめ3
LetsnoteにUbuntuを入れるか迷っているので、とりあえず見当をつける為に2つ試したメモ。
———————————————————————————————
別OSどうやって入れよう?
1.USB-KNOPPIXをVistaで作る
そこからHDD内のイメージを読み込んでインストールしようとか
この過程で分かってけど、ネットワークブートできるPCだから、それでインストールできるっぽい。。
>>[Linux]PXEでDebian/Ubuntuをネットワークインストール
てか、Ubuntuうまく動くのか?
2.wubiを使って、とりあえず突っ込んでみる
———————————————————————————————
Unix系OSを、シングルユーザモードで起動する方法のまとめ
書いたもの
LILO, GRUB, FreeBSD, NetBSD(i386), Solaris, HP-UX
LILO, GRUB以外はやったこと無いので不安。
(続きを読む…)